  • Patent number: 4973652
    Abstract: The invention relates to a process for the production of aromatic polycarbonates, aromatic polyester carbonates and aromatic polyesters by the known two-phase interfacial method which is characterized in that a mixture of aromatic hydrocarbons with alkanes and/or cycloalkanes is used as the organic phase and in that phosphines or phosphine oxides are used as the catalysts.

  • Patent number: 4959452
    Abstract: This invention relates to thermoplastically deformable branched aliphatic polyamides prepared by the hydrolytic polycondensation of lactams in the presence of small quantities of .alpha.-amino-.epsilon.-caprolactam (ACL) and approximately equivalent quantities of polycarboxylic acids (preferably dicarboxylic acids) and to a process for their preparation which is distinguished by considerably reduced polycondensation times without giving rise to cross-linked products. The process optionally in addition employs a solid phase after-condensation in which rapid further condensation takes place to the products with increased melt viscosity which are branched but are still soluble in m-cresol.

  • Patent number: 4824639
    Abstract: In a test strip for the detection of a component in a liquid sample, the strip comprising a support layer, a microporous polymer layer and a reagent for the detection of the component to be determined, the improvement wherein the microporous polymer layer is a membrane which has an asymmetric pore structure with the narrower pores being on the side to which the sample is applied, and the support layer is macroscopically smooth. The porous membrane is produced by coagulation from solution.
